John Huff, farm assistant, greets two of the rescued horses who are recovering at the Hooved Animal Humane Society in Woodstock Tuesday, April 19, 2016. Six horses are recovering at the Hooved Animal Humane Society after being rescued from an unlicensed animal rescue in North Carolina. Two mares, a filly, a 2-week-old colt, a yearling and a gelding arrived at the Woodstock-based rescue in early April, according to a new release. They were among more than 300 dogs, 250 cats and 40 horses that were discovered in January at a property known as The Haven, a Raeford facility that officials said had been operating without a license in violation of the North Carolina Animal Welfare Act for at least a decade.
